Ocean Wave Energy Systems: Hydrodynamics, Power Takeoff and Control Systems
Year: 2022 Language: english Author: Abdus Samad · S. A. Sannasiraj · V. Sundar · Paresh Halder Publisher: springer Edition: 1st ISBN: 978-3-030-78716-5 Format: PDF Quality: eBook Pages count: 585 Description: This book offers a timely review of wave energy and its conversion mechanisms. Written having in mind current needs of advanced undergraduates engineering students, it covers the whole process of energy generation, from waves to electricity, in a systematic and comprehensive manner. Upon a general introduction to the field of wave energy, it presents analytical calculation methods for estimating wave energy potential in any given location. Further, it covers power-take off (PTOs), describing their mechanical and electrical aspects in detail, and control systems and algorithms. The book includes chapters written by active researchers with vast experience in their respective filed of specialization. It combines basic aspects with cutting-edge research and methods, and selected case studies. The book offers systematic and practice-oriented knowledge to students, researchers, and professionals in the wave energy sector
